Abstract
The utility model relates to folding glasses, which aims to solve the technical problems that the prior glasses cannot be folded integrally and automatic rotation is easy to occur between a first support plate and a second support plate in the carrying process, and comprises two lens mounting frames, wherein one ends of the two lens mounting frames are respectively provided with the first support plate and the second support plate, the other ends of the first support plates are provided with through holes, the interior of the second support plate is provided with a containing groove, and one end of the containing groove is connected with a rubber sleeve through a fixed shaft.

Compared with the prior art, the utility model has the beneficial effects that:
according to the glasses, through the combination of the first supporting plate, the second supporting plate, the through holes, the containing grooves, the fixing shafts and the rubber sleeves, when the glasses need to be folded, an operator can fold the first supporting plate and the second supporting plate in half, at the moment, the first supporting plate rotates outside the fixing shafts through the through holes, at the moment, the first supporting plate is contained in the containing grooves, the two lens mounting frames are folded together, then the glasses legs are contained in the extending legs, the limiting bolts are screwed in the extending legs, and then the glasses legs are rotated on the connecting plates, so that the glasses are folded, the glasses are effectively folded integrally in the carrying process, the occupation of the glasses in the containing process is reduced, in addition, the rubber sleeves are added on the fixing shafts, the friction force between the through holes and the fixing shafts can be increased, and the phenomenon of automatic rotation between the first supporting plate and the second supporting plate is prevented.

Detailed Description
The utility model is further illustrated by the following examples in conjunction with the accompanying drawings:
example 1: 1-3, see folding glasses, including two lens mounting frames 1, first backup pad 11 and second backup pad 12 are installed respectively to the one end of two lens mounting frames 1, the other end of first backup pad 11 is provided with through-hole 13, storage groove 14 has been seted up to the inside of second backup pad 12, storage groove 14's one end is connected with rubber sleeve 16 through fixed axle 15, when glasses need fold, operating personnel can fold first backup pad 11 and second backup pad 12, at this moment first backup pad 11 rotates outside fixed axle 15 through-hole 13, at this moment first backup pad 11 accomodates the inside of storage groove 14, two lens mounting frames 1 can fold together, then let the mirror foot 18 accomodate the inside of extension foot 20 again, screw up the inside at extension foot 20 with spacing bolt 19 again, rotate mirror foot 18 on linking plate 17 again, so as to fold, effectually realized letting glasses carry out whole folding in the course, occupation of space when accomodating has been reduced glasses.
Specifically, referring to fig. 2, one end of the first support plate 11 is welded to one end of one lens mounting frame 1, and one end of the second support plate 12 is welded to one end of the other lens mounting frame 1, so that the firmness between the first support plate 11 and the second support plate 12 and the two lens mounting frames 1 is improved.
Further, referring to fig. 1, the size of the first supporting plate 11 is matched with the size of the receiving groove 14, and is movably connected with the inner wall of the receiving groove, one end of the first supporting plate 11 is sleeved outside the fixed shaft 15 and the rubber sleeve 16 through the through hole 13, the rubber sleeve 16 is added on the fixed shaft 15, friction force between the through hole 13 and the fixed shaft 15 can be increased, and automatic rotation phenomenon between the first supporting plate 11 and the second supporting plate 12 is prevented.
It should be noted that, referring to fig. 1, the rubber sleeve 16 surrounds the outer portion of the fixed shaft 15 and is fixedly connected with the outer portion of the fixed shaft 15, so that firmness between the rubber sleeve 16 and the fixed shaft 15 is improved, and a phenomenon that the rubber sleeve 16 rotates outside the fixed shaft 15 is avoided.
It should be noted that, referring to fig. 2, the other ends of the two lens mounting frames 1 are welded with a connecting plate 17, and the other ends of the connecting plates 17 are movably connected with a lens leg 18, so that the lens leg 18 is conveniently folded on the connecting plate 17.
It should be noted that, referring to fig. 3, the other end of the temple 18 is connected with an extending foot 20 through a limit bolt 19, the limit bolt 19 is connected with the inside of the extending foot 20 through threads and abuts against the outer surface of the temple 18, the temple 18 is received in the inside of the extending foot 20, and then the limit bolt 19 is screwed in the inside of the extending foot 20, so as to limit the position of the extending foot 20.
Specifically, the first support plate 11 and the second support plate 12 are unfolded to be V-shaped, and the included angle between the two is 120 degrees.
